The screw is a set screw...

Depending on the brand of your gun it is either 1.5mm or 1.3mm (0.05"). If you don't know yet, a set screw is a screw that has no head. The hole in the center is hex shaped (allen).

You have to remove the mechbox and press the inside mechanism against the lower body shell before re-installing. Otherwise you will have a loose selector again.
